A car stolen from a secure area of Bunbury Turf Club and used as a getaway car to smash open the members’ gates has caused more than $5000 damage to the club.

The gates were torn from their brick pillars as a means of escape after offenders stole about $1000 of alcohol from the club on Thursday night.

The 4WD was later located on Friday morning in the sand dunes of Maiden’s Park bogged to the axles.

Police have done forensics as the club and on the car.

Three large black tubs used to carry the alcohol were also discovered.
